ABSTRACT:
The system and method autonomously and selectively jams frequency-hopping signals in near real-time by incorporating a fundamental change in the detection and reaction technology, to provide a reaction time that is short enough, within milliseconds or less, to capture and then jam even the fastest frequency hopping radios in use today, without relying on prior art methods of using standard CPU driven technology.The system automatically determines if detected signal(s) should be jammed, and subsequently to automatically end extremely quickly activates the jamming transmitter on the frequency-hopper transmitter's frequency. Finally, the system provides a programmable user interface so that operators can set up the system to act autonomously as intended, such that operator intervention is unnecessary when the system is placed in jamming operation mode.
